Cost to move from Gainesville, FL to Georgia

Check the table below for expected cost ranges to move from Gainesville to Georgia with various services, based on your home’s size.

Move size Moving company Moving container Rental
truck
Studio / 1 bedroom $618 – $2,326 $539 – $1,329 $237 – $386
2-3 bedrooms $1,152 – $3,531 $971 – $1,869 $245 – $460
4+ bedrooms $1,566 – $4,450 $1,351 – $2,244 $299 – $547

*These cost ranges are approximate estimates based on a 205-mile move from Gainesville, FL, to Georgia using pricing data compiled by moveBuddha as of Nov 17, 2025. moveBuddha gathers thousands of verified rates from movers across the country and refreshes them monthly to account for seasonal shifts and market trends. Your actual cost can change based on move size, added services, parking or access issues, fuel prices, and timing. We recommend getting quotes from several movers for the most accurate pricing.

Cost to hire movers from Gainesville to Georgia

If you’re packing up a studio or one-bedroom to move from Gainesville to Georgia, you can expect prices to land between $618 and $2,326. For a two- or three-bedroom space, your costs will usually range from $1,152 to $3,531 for the trip from Gainesville to GA. If you’re moving a large four- or five-bedroom home, you’re likely looking at a price tag between $1,566 and $4,450.

Cost of moving truck rentals from Gainesville to Georgia

Renting a moving truck typically costs the least, but you’ll be responsible for both the heavy lifting and all the driving.

Expect to pay between $237 and $386 to move a studio or one-bedroom apartment from Gainesville to Georgia with a rental truck. For a two- or three-bedroom move, prices usually range from $245 to $460. If you’re relocating a four-bedroom (or larger) home, you’ll likely spend anywhere from $299 to $547.

These estimates factor in the average cost of fuel.

Factors influencing moving costs from Gainesville to GA

Here’s what shapes the moving costs in Gainesville:

  • Move size: The number of rooms and volume of belongings directly affect your final bill.
  • Time of year: Summer moves in Gainesville fall during peak season, which usually means higher prices.
  • DIY vs. professional mover: DIY moving services are usually cheaper but involve more work and stress compared to hiring the pros.

Other considerations when moving to Georgia

When you’re moving from Gainesville to Georgia, you’ll want to do more than just pack your boxes and hire movers. Make sure you’re up to speed on local rules, permits, and other logistics that could affect your move.

  • HOA rules: Always check community regulations beforehand so your move-in goes smoothly.
  • Elevator reservation: Be sure to reserve the elevator if your building requires it for move-ins.
  • Truck parking permits: Some cities require parking permits for large vehicles and moving trucks. Find out if you need any parking permits ahead of time.
  • State licensing: Moving companies in Georgia are regulated by the the Georgia Department of Public Safety (GDPS). Regulations include insurance requirements and the handling of consumer complaints. Before you hire a moving company, double-check that they’re properly licensed.
  • State regulator: You can verify a Georgia moving license anytime on the official state regulator’s site.
  • Moving permits: There’s no need for a moving permit in Georgia, but be sure to look up local parking rules before moving day.
  • Change of address: Make sure to fill out your USPS change of address form at least a week before moving. You can choose your official move date and have your mail forwarded to Georgia. Get started here.
  • Moving insurance: Every state has their own requirements when it comes to insurance. Opt for Released Value Protection for its cost-effectiveness, offered by movers at no extra charge. However, it provides minimal coverage, with the mover’s responsibility limited to 60 cents per pound per article. For comprehensive coverage matching the full value of your items, explore other options with your chosen moving company or consider a third-party insurance provider.

FAQ

How long does a move from Gainesville to Georgia take?

Curious about how long it’ll take to move from Gainesville, FL, to Georgia? Most moves on this route usually take one to two days, depending on your service. Just a heads up. Moving during the hectic summer season might leave you open to delays.

To keep your move on track and steer clear of delays, be sure to ask about the delivery timeline before you book your movers.
